The Seattle-area mansion that bought for $63 million this week, breaking the state report for a house sale, belonged to Amazon founder Jeff Bezos, in line with media experiences.
The 9,420-square-foot waterfront luxurious dwelling in Hunts Level was as soon as owned by prolific artwork collector Barney Ebsworth, who died in 2018. His property bought the mansion to Bezos in 2019 for a then-record $37.5 million.
Bezos bought the house by means of an entity referred to as Hunts Level Properties Belief. It’s not unusual for multimillion-dollar actual property offers to checklist consumers as newly created trusts and limited-liability firms to obscure the customer. Enterprise Insider reported in 2023 the Hunts Level Highway dwelling, and a beforehand undisclosed portfolio of a number of Seattle-area properties, belonged to Bezos.
The Puget Sound Enterprise Journal first reported on the sale this week.
It’s a three-bedroom, four-bath dwelling on a bit of property alongside 300 toes of Lake Washington waterfront, The Seattle Instances reported in 2019. It contains a rooftop deck with a hearth and a catering kitchen separate from the primary kitchen.
The luxe options don’t cease there. The house additionally contains an elevator and a glass bridge that connects to a two-story guesthouse.
The $63 million price ticket was a giant soar from the costliest dwelling gross sales final 12 months, most of which occurred in Medina. The most important sale in 2024 was a $38.9 million Medina mansion.
The 12 months was a comparatively down 12 months for luxurious actual property, with 14 single-family properties in Western Washington bought for $10 million or extra in contrast with 16 gross sales in 2023 and 19 in 2022.
As of March, the median dwelling worth on the Eastside was $1.7 million.
Bezos bought the house and several other others after his divorce from MacKenzie Scott, in line with Enterprise Insider. Some housed private workers of his.
The Amazon founder introduced in November 2023 he was leaving the Seattle space for Florida, particularly for the enclave of Indian Creek within the Miami space. He’s bought two properties there, subsequent door to one another, for $79 million and $68 million every.
He mentioned he was transferring to the Miami space to be nearer to his dad and mom and the rising Blue Origin operations in Cape Canaveral.
